Chapter 440: Changes
“Of course, these are just my suggestions. You still need to decide how you should do it,” Zhuge Yuanhong said with a smile.
Teng Qingshan nodded and smiled as he replied, “Teacher, you thought more thoroughly than I did. By the way, Teacher. Can I take some of the ‘Elixir of the North Sea’ with me?”
“You risked your life to obtain the Elixir of the North Sea. Tell me. How many drops do you require?” Zhuge Yuanhong asked. After pondering for a while, Teng Qingshan answered, “There are only approximately three thousand Fiery Gilt Steel Armors. I just need to train one thousand and five hundred elite soldiers in Tai Ah Mountain. Teacher, you only have to give me one thousand and five hundred drops of the Elixir of the North Sea.”
Zhuge Yuanhong gazed towards Elder Wu and said with respect, “Martial Ancestor, the Elixir of the North Sea is with you. Could you please bring two bottles here?”
“Sure.”
With a smile, Elder Wu vanished in the room, leaving behind an afterimage.
Moments later, Elder Wu returned.
“Qingshan.” Elder Wu said as he handed two black jade bottles with wooden corks, “Each bottle contains roughly one thousand drops of the Elixir of the North Sea. There are two bottles, thus, there is a total of two thousand drops.”
On the side, Zhuge Yuanhong showed a faint smile as he said, “Tell us if it’s not enough.”
“I don’t have that many subordinates. It’s enough.” Teng Qingshan grinned as he took the two jade bottles and placed it into the bundle that he carried on his back. “Teacher, how many Blazing Flame Red Lotus Seeds do you need? One lotus seed will be able to help an expert at the peak of Postliminary realm achieve a breakthrough and become a Hollow Dan Innate Expert. It can also help a True Dan Innate Expert reach the Golden Dan of the Innate Realm!”
“This is indeed magical and precious.” Elder Wu couldn’t help but praise.
“Three will suffice.” Zhuge Yuanhong nodded.
Hearing this, Teng Qingshan opened the jade box in his bundle. He retrieved three of the remaining eight lotus seeds and gave them to Zhuge Yuanhong. Who wouldn’t want such precious items? To tell the truth, Zhuge Yuanhong himself desired to take a lot more. However, Zhuge Yuanhong acknowledged the fact that an expert that attained Emptiness Realm at the age of twenty-one had never happened before and might never happen in the future!
Ultimately, Teng Qingshan will attain Emptiness Realm Culmination.
He will definitely attain Profound Emptiness Realm.
It’s possible that he could even become a legendary Omnipotent Expert and be ranked along with Emperor Yu, The Heavenly Emperor of Qin Mountains! If the Gui Yuan Sect wished to exist for several thousand years, they would most likely have to rely on Teng Qingshan. Thus, Zhuge Yuanhong naturally only gave a lot of advice and didn’t covet anything even if there were any precious items.
“Teacher,” Teng Qingshan’s voice suddenly deepened.
“Hm? What’s wrong?” Zhuge Yuanhong asked.
“Where are Qing Qing’s ashes?” Teng Qingshan could feel his heart ached as he asked this question.
Zhuge Yuanhong’s facial expression changed. He sighed and answered, “Come with me.”
Because of the unceasing battles in the Land of the Nine Prefectures, cemeteries were rarely built. For instance, if some great sects built their graveyards outside the city, it would be worrisome as some people might dig the graves. How many graveyards in the city would a sect that had existed over thousand of years build? There wouldn’t be enough space to build the cemetery. Therefore, the corpse would be cremated and the cinerary casket would be kept safe.

“Eleventh!”
Teng Qingshan focused his gaze on a tower in the front. The cinerary caskets of the contemporaries and antecedents of Gui Yuan Sect were extremely great in number.
“Qingshan, Qing Qing’s cinerary casket is on the third floor of the eleventh tower. It is a cinerary casket forged with icicle jadestone. It’s the first thing you will see when you reach the third floor.” Zhuge Yuanhong said with sadness in his eyes. The most painful incident in the world is seeing one’s child die before oneself.
The death of Zhuge Qing gave Zhuge Yuanhong an immense emotional shock.
“Yes, Teacher.”
Carrying a basket filled with candles, joss sticks, wine pot, cups, as well as many other sacrificial offerings, Teng Qingshan stepped into the tower. Although the sunlight shone through the windows of the tower, the entire tower felt eerily cold and gloomy. A great number of monuments with the height of three Zhang were found erected on each floor and numerous names were engraved onto each of the monuments.
Tap! Tap! Tap!
As he ambled up the stony staircase, cold gusts of wind blew within the tower.
He had arrived the third floor!
There weren’t many cinerary caskets on the third floor. It was apparent that the third floor was not fully occupied. Although there were ten lofty monuments erected, only one monument had countless of names engraved on it. The other monuments had none.
“Qing Qing.” Teng Qingshan stood before the first monument. His eyes flickered across the first monument.
The seventeenth name on the fifth row—Zhuge Qing.
The goddess-like young girl in the past was now just a name amongst the many names engraved on the tombstone.
“It has been four years, Qing Qing…” Teng Qingshan paced behind the tombstone and stood before numerous cinerary caskets. Amidst the great number of cinerary caskets, a cinerary casket forged with seemingly transparent ice chunk appeared very conspicuous. Two words were engraved onto the lateral side of the seemingly transparent cinerary casket—Zhuge Qing.
There were also a few tiny words engraved on the right side of the three words—Written by the father, Zhuge Yuanhong!
“Qing Qing, four years had passed... but I feel that the incidents had just happened yesterday.” Teng Qingshan squatted down and placed many kinds of sacrificial offerings on the ground. He lit the candles and poured two cups of rice wine.
……
“Big Brother Teng.”
“Can… Can… you kiss me once? Just like how a husband kisses a wife!”
……
The sad memory surfaced in his mind. As Teng Qingshan stared at the cinerary casket, his heart couldn’t help but ache.
He held the wine pot. Over half of the wine remained in the pot. Teng Qingshan raised his head and continued pouring the pot of wine into his mouth. Guruguru~~~ Teng Qingshan carried on drinking and almost finished the wine in one breath, spilling some wine on his clothes. He felt so hot that it was as though a fire burned within his chest.
“Qing Qing, Big Brother Teng hasn’t visited you for such a long time. I am finally here today.”
“I have finally returned!”
Teng Qingshan stroked the cinerary casket softly, feeling the bone penetrating coldness that the cinerary casket, which was forged with icicle jade stone, emanated. Teng Qingshan lowered his head and gave the cinerary casket a kiss. He kissed the cinerary casket of the pitiful girl who plead a kiss from Teng Qingshan before her death, the kind of kiss that a husband gave a wife.
“Qing Qing, Big Brother Teng can no longer do anything for you.”
